Address

t1R6C7bxPMm39EtKX7d4L3PP1r5EW9C7MN5

0 FLUX

Confirmed
Total Received15.01542387 FLUX
Total Sent15.01542387 FLUX
Final Balance0 FLUX
No. Transactions2

Transactions